I’ve written before about Iambic Pentameter, but just to be clear it’s a 10 syllable line that goes da-Dum- daDum-da-Dum-daDum-daDum. What Is A Sonnet? A sonnet is a short poem that’s only 14 lines long, written in what is called Iambic Pentameter, Shakespeare’s preferred form of poetry. I don’t want to lie it takes a lot of patience and thought to craft a sonnet, but the rules are easy to follow. If you’ve never written a sonnet, don’t worry, the kind of sonnet Shakespeare wrote is pretty easy to write, and it follows just a few simple rules.
